Demet Çiçek is a scholar working on Dermatology, Epidemiology and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Demet Çiçek has authored 66 papers receiving a total of 681 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Dermatology, 17 papers in Epidemiology and 17 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Demet Çiçek’s work include melanin and skin pigmentation (9 papers), Nail Diseases and Treatments (8 papers) and Dermatology and Skin Diseases (8 papers). Demet Çiçek is often cited by papers focused on melanin and skin pigmentation (9 papers), Nail Diseases and Treatments (8 papers) and Dermatology and Skin Diseases (8 papers). Demet Çiçek collaborates with scholars based in Turkey, United Kingdom and United States. Demet Çiçek's co-authors include Betül Demir, Başak Kandi, Süleyman Aydın, Yunus Saral, Tuncay Kuloğlu, Mehmet Kalaycı, Suna Aydın, Musa Yılmaz, İbrahim Şahin and Nusret Akpolat and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of the American Academy of Dermatology and British Journal of Dermatology.
